Aleana Young discusses the rising costs of refitting Saskatchewan's coal-fired power plants and its implications for the province's energy future.

We're learning that the cost to refit Saskatchewan's coal-fired power plants has climbed to $26 billion over the next 25 years, according to the NDP. Aleana Young, NDP Opposition Whip and the Critic for Economy and Jobs, Crown Investments Corporation, and SaskPower, joins the show to discuss where these numbers are coming from and what this could mean for energy in Saskatchewan.
